Necklace given by the dwarves to Finrod in Tolkien's book, The Silmarillion. It was [the most beautiful] of all the treasures of Nargothrond. The name means "dwarf-jewel" in elvish. It was kept by Glaurung after the sack of Nargothrond, and later retrieved from the ruins by Hurin, who fought and slew Mim at the gates. He then gave it to Elwe of Doriath for unspecified reasons. Elwe hired dwarves to have the Silmaril he had been given by Beren set into it, but the dwarves, [overwhelmed] with the beauty of the item, demanded it back, Silmaril and all. Elwe refused and they slew him, setting off a war in which Menegroth was sacked, Doriath destroyed and the dwarves mostly [slaughtered]. It was retrieved by Elwing and carried into the west along with the Silmaril.
